      Applicants are admitted by their scores in the entrance procedure, which is completely performed in English language. The application is valid only after payment of the fee. You pay the application fee by credit card, payment information will be generated for you after sending the application.


      The entrance examination consists of two rounds.

      The first round of the entrance examination:
      • knowledge testing with multiple choice questions.

      The entrance examination takes place either in Prague at the First Faculty of Medicine of Charles University on the set date of entrance examination, or between 1st January 2023 and 30th June 2023 at the co-operating agencies abroad. Information about the co-operating agencies can be found at the Faculty website: https://en.lf1.cuni.cz/terms-of-entrance-exams

      The knowledge testing will be done in person (or eventually on-line). Applicants will be informed at least 30 days before the exam date in the event of a change of form of the exam. Each applicant can sit the knowledge tests only once.

      Evaluation of the knowledge tests with multiple choice questions: The applicant will receive one point for each correct answer. The knowledge testing is composed of 3 parts – tests of secondary school Biology, Chemistry and Physics (25 answers and maximum score 25 points for each test), so the maximum total 75 points for all three tests.

      For questions in the written test, there is only one correct answer (single-best answer) and only a completely correctly answered question is evaluated with one point. Questions not answered or answered other than completely correctly are not evaluated. Calculators or other "smart devices" are not allowed.

      The minimum total score in the paper knowledge tests that is required to advance to the 2nd round is set at 50 points. An applicant who achieved less than the minimum of 50 points does not advance to the 2nd round and his/her entrance examination is ended.

      The 2nd round of the entrance examination:
      • Interview = 4 stands for mini-interviews: At each stand, the maximum of 10 points can be gained (so the maximum total score is 40 points). 1. The mini-interviews (MMI) may include Role-playing (e.g. breaking bad news); Motivation and interest in medicine; Medical ethics; View of health care; Communication skills; Teamwork; Interpretation and calculation of data; Personal qualities; other …
      • Motivation letter (max. score 10 points) – an obligatory attachment to the application – the applicants describe their motivation to study in the field of General Medicine at the First Faculty of Medicine of Charles University, their successes, knowledge and experience in medical environment.

      Applicants that advance to the 2nd round have to collect at least 35 points out of the maximum of 50 points in the 2nd round (maximum score 40 points for the interviews plus 10 point for the motivation letter). Only the points obtained in the 2nd round decide who is admitted to the study, i.e. points collected in the 1st and 2nd round are not added up.

      The 2nd round of entrance examination will be on-line (or eventually in person). Candidates will be informed at least 30 days before the exam date in the event of a change of form of the exam.

      In addition to passing the entrance examination, a proof of finished secondary education that entitles the applicant to study at a university in the chosen field of study in the country where he/she completed the secondary school is required for admission to the study. If the Faculty is to assess the applicants education, the applicant must pay the fee for assessment of his/her education and submit the legalized documents proving the finished secondary education to the Faculty not later than on 31st August 2023. For detailed information, see https://en.lf1.cuni.cz/nostrification.

      The first round of the entrance examination does not need not be undergone by applicants who meet the following conditions:

      (a) completed a Masters study programme of General medicine or Dentistry at a university in the Czech Republic or and equivalent study programme abroad;
      (b) duly submitted the application and paid the application fee;
      (c) by 30th April 2023 at the latest will have submitted the application for the bonus granted for advance to the 2nd round, a legally attested copy of the proof (diploma) of education mentioned above in inset (a) and the list of the passed study obligations with the stamp of the university which the applicant graduated from, unless the list of the passed study obligations is part of the supplement to the diploma, all documents in paper form, to the Foreign Student Affairs Department, Kateřinská 32, 121 08 Praha 2.

      An applicant who meets the conditions (a), (b) and (c) will be granted 50 bonus point and will advance to the 2nd round without passing the knowledge testing. Such an applicant must pass the 2nd round and the same criteria of admission will apply to him/her as to the other applicants.
